The following are detailed specifications for the Porsche 2M25J CPU-side fragile ceramic crystal oscillator:
Technical Specifications
- Frequency: 25 MHz (typical; the “25” in the “2M25J” designation represents 25 MHz)
- Package Type: Surface-mount ceramic package (SMD Ceramic Package)
- Dimensions: Typically 3.2 mm × 2.5 mm or 2.5 mm × 2.0 mm (compact)
- Load capacitance: Typically 12 pF – 20 pF (must match CPU clock input requirements)
- Frequency stability: ±50 ppm to ±100 ppm (typical for ceramic oscillators)
- Operating Temperature Range: -40°C to +85°C (Automotive Grade)
- Aging Rate: ±3 ppm/year (typical)
- Key Features:
- Ceramic material, compact size, low cost
- Built-in load capacitance, reducing the need for external components
- Short startup time, low power consumption
- Fragility: Ceramic packages have low resistance to mechanical shock and are prone to cracking during installation or removal
Fragility Analysis and Repair Precautions
Issue Cause Preventive Measures
Oscillator cracking High brittleness of ceramic material; caused by thermal shock or mechanical stress Use a preheating station to heat evenly and avoid localized high temperatures
Pin detachment Tension or torsion on the pad Secure the PCB before desoldering to prevent movement
Frequency Deviation Damage to internal piezoelectric ceramic layers Verify clock frequency after replacement
Short Circuit Short circuits between adjacent pads caused by broken fragments Clean the pads and ensure no residue remains
Repair Operation Guide
Disassembly Steps
1. Pre-treatment: Remove the BCM module from the vehicle and take photos to document the original wiring.
2. Heating: Use a preheating station set to 150°C – 180°C to evenly heat the back of the PCB for 2–3 minutes.
3. Desoldering: Use a heat gun set to 300°C – 350°C with medium-low airflow, alternating between heating the pins on both sides of the crystal oscillator.
4. Removal: Once the solder has melted, gently grasp the crystal with tweezers; do not pry it off forcefully.
5. Cleaning: Clean the pads with anhydrous alcohol and a soft-bristled brush, and check for cracks or peeling.
Installing the New Crystal
1. Orientation: Confirm that the crystal pins align with the pads. While crystals are typically non-directional, it is recommended to follow the original markings.
2. Pre-tinning: Apply a thin layer of solder paste to the pads and lightly dip the crystal pins in flux.
3. Soldering: Use a heat gun set to 280°C – 320°C to heat evenly from above the crystal, avoiding direct heat on a single point.
4. Cooling: Allow to cool naturally to room temperature; do not blow air on it or cool it rapidly.
5. Testing: Use a multimeter to verify there are no short circuits between pins, and use an oscilloscope to verify the 25 MHz clock output.
Precautions
- Compatibility: Before purchasing, ensure the crystal oscillator frequency is 25 MHz and that the load capacitance matches the 2M25J CPU clock input (typically 12–20 pF).
- Installation Instructions:
- Ceramic crystal oscillators are extremely fragile; do not use metal tools to pry them during installation or removal.
- We recommend using a combination of a preheating station and a heat gun to avoid localized overheating.
- Limit soldering time to 5–10 seconds to prevent thermal stress cracking of the ceramic.
- After replacement, verify the amplitude and frequency stability of the clock signal using an oscilloscope.

Summary
The ceramic crystal oscillator on the side of the Porsche 2M25J CPU is a critical clock component for the BCM module in the 2011–2015 Porsche Cayenne. It uses a 25 MHz ceramic package, offering the advantages of small size and low cost; however, the ceramic material is highly brittle and is extremely prone to cracking during disassembly and repair. Proper preheating, uniform heating, and natural cooling are essential for a successful replacement. It is recommended that a professional technician perform the procedure using a preheating station and a heat gun. After replacement, verify the integrity of the clock signal.
